What is 'Pinot' when translated from French to English?

Pinot is a variety of grape used to make wine, especially in the regions of Alsace and Burgundy. It is spelled "pineau" in the Atlantic region of Charentes.

The word "pinot" or "pineau" refers to the pine cone shape of this variety of grape.
